Die gekreuzigt werden, also known as The Forsaken Jew, is a 1919 film that addresses themes of anti-Semitism and personal struggle. This silent drama presents a poignant narrative of a man's journey through ridicule and societal rejection.
Die gekreuzigt werden has a unique position in film history, being a rare example of early propaganda that challenges anti-Semitic sentiments. Its survival, despite long being presumed lost, has sparked renewed interest among collectors, especially given the ongoing conversation about representation in cinema. The scarcity of tangible copies and the fragility of its remaining footage make it a compelling piece for those interested in the evolution of film as a social commentary tool.
